IM技术如何实现数据清洗?

随着大数据时代的到来,数据清洗成为数据分析和处理的重要环节。数据清洗旨在去除数据中的噪声、错误和不一致性,提高数据质量,为后续的数据挖掘和分析提供可靠的数据基础。IM技术,即即时通讯技术,作为一种新兴的技术手段,在数据清洗领域展现出巨大的潜力。本文将探讨IM技术如何实现数据清洗。

一、IM技术概述

IM技术是指通过互联网实现实时信息交互的技术,主要包括即时消息、语音通话、视频通话等功能。随着移动互联网的普及,IM技术得到了广泛应用,如微信、QQ、陌陌等。IM技术具有实时性、高效性、便捷性等特点,使得信息传递更加迅速、准确。

二、IM技术在数据清洗中的应用

  1. 数据采集

IM技术可以通过以下方式采集数据:

(1)用户行为数据:包括用户发送的消息、语音、视频等,以及用户在IM平台上的操作记录,如登录、退出、添加好友、分享等。

(2)用户属性数据:包括用户的基本信息,如年龄、性别、职业、地域等。

(3)社交网络数据:包括用户之间的关系,如好友、群组等。

通过IM技术采集的数据具有以下特点:

(1)实时性:IM技术可以实现实时数据采集,保证数据的时效性。

(2)全面性:IM技术可以采集到用户在IM平台上的各种行为和属性数据,全面反映用户特征。

(3)准确性:IM技术采集的数据经过平台算法处理,具有较高的准确性。


  1. 数据预处理

数据预处理是数据清洗的重要环节,主要包括以下步骤:

(1)数据清洗:去除数据中的噪声、错误和不一致性。IM技术可以通过以下方式实现数据清洗:

①去除重复数据:通过算法识别重复的消息、语音、视频等,避免重复数据对后续分析的影响。

②去除异常数据:通过算法识别异常数据,如过长的消息、异常的语音、视频等,保证数据质量。

③数据格式化:将不同格式的数据转换为统一格式,便于后续处理。

(2)数据转换:将采集到的原始数据转换为适合分析的数据格式,如将文本数据转换为向量表示。


  1. 数据分析

IM技术采集的数据具有丰富的信息,可以用于以下分析:

(1)用户画像:通过分析用户在IM平台上的行为和属性数据,构建用户画像,了解用户特征。

(2)社交网络分析:通过分析用户之间的关系,挖掘社交网络中的关键节点、社区结构等。

(3)情感分析:通过分析用户发送的消息、语音、视频等,识别用户的情感状态。


  1. 数据可视化

IM技术采集的数据可以通过可视化技术进行展示,如:

(1)用户行为轨迹图:展示用户在IM平台上的行为路径,了解用户行为模式。

(2)社交网络图谱:展示用户之间的关系,直观地了解社交网络结构。

(3)情感趋势图:展示用户情感状态的变化趋势,了解用户情感波动。

三、IM技术在数据清洗中的优势

  1. 实时性:IM技术可以实现实时数据采集,保证数据清洗的时效性。

  2. 全面性:IM技术可以采集到用户在IM平台上的各种行为和属性数据,全面反映用户特征。

  3. 高效性:IM技术具有较高的数据处理能力,可以快速完成数据清洗任务。

  4. 便捷性:IM技术具有便捷性,用户无需额外操作即可完成数据采集。

四、总结

IM技术在数据清洗领域具有巨大的应用潜力。通过IM技术采集的数据具有实时性、全面性、高效性和便捷性等特点,可以有效地提高数据质量,为后续的数据分析和挖掘提供可靠的数据基础。随着IM技术的不断发展,其在数据清洗领域的应用将更加广泛。

猜你喜欢:IM小程序